Answer:

The segment that extends from the vertex of a triangle to the opposite side and is perpendicular to the side of the triangle is called the altitude.

By the definition of altitude, an altitude of a triangle is a line segment from a vertex that is perpendicular to the opposite side.

Therefore, the correct word for our given statement would be "opposite".
